Sony W810 vs Sony A58 Overview

In this article, we will be matching up the Sony W810 versus Sony A58, one is a Ultracompact and the latter is a Entry-Level DSLR and they are both built by Sony. The image resolution of the W810 (20MP) and the A58 (20MP) is pretty close but the W810 (1/2.3") and A58 (APS-C) possess different sensor size.

Sony W810 vs Sony A58 Physical Comparison

In case you're looking to travel with your camera regularly, you need to think about its weight and volume. The Sony W810 comes with outside dimensions of 97mm x 56mm x 21mm (3.8" x 2.2" x 0.8") accompanied by a weight of 111 grams (0.24 lbs) and the Sony A58 has sizing of 129mm x 95mm x 78mm (5.1" x 3.7" x 3.1") with a weight of 492 grams (1.08 lbs).

Sony W810 vs Sony A58 Sensor Comparison

Sometimes, it's difficult to picture the contrast in sensor dimensions only by researching a spec sheet. The picture here will provide you a more clear sense of the sensor dimensions in the W810 and A58.

As you can see, both cameras enjoy the same exact megapixel count albeit different sensor dimensions. The W810 uses the smaller sensor which should make obtaining shallower DOF harder.
